Step 1: Assessment and Inspection
Our team will arrive on-site to assess the damage and create a customized restoration plan. We’ll identify the source of the leak, assess the extent of the damage, and develop a strategy for repair. Thorough Inspection Accurate Assessment Clear Communication.
Step 2: Water Extraction and Drying
We’ll use industrial-strength equipment to extract water from your home and dry out the affected areas. This step is crucial in pre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old growth. Efficient Extraction Effective Drying Safe Environment.
Step 3: Demolition and Repair
Our team will carefully demolish and remove any damaged drywall, flooring, or other materials. We’ll then repair and replace any damaged parts, ensuring a seamless finish. Professional Demolition Accurate Repair Flawless Finish.
Step 4: Painting and Finishing
Once the repairs are complete, we’ll paint and finish the affected areas to match the original color and texture. This step ensures a flawless finish that blends seamlessly with the rest of your home. Expert Painting Flawless Finish Attention to Detail.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Clean-up
Our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ure the restoration is complete and meets our high standards. We’ll also clean up any debris or equipment, leaving your home looking like new. Thorough Inspection Complete Clean-up Job Well Done.

Ceiling Drywall Water Damage Restoration Cost in Lakewood, WA
The cost of ceiling drywall water damage restoration in Lakewood, WA can vary based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on our experience and can vary depending on the specifics of your situation. Variable Pricing Customized Estimates Transparent Communication.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and Inspection | $200 – $500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, complexity of repair |
| Water Extraction and Drying | $500 – $2,000 | Amount of water extracted, equipment required, labor costs |
| Demolition and Repair | $1,000 – $5,000 | Extent of damage, materials required, labor costs |
| Painting and Finishing |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, number of coats required, labor costs |
| Final Inspection and Clean-up | $200 – $500 | Complexity of repair, amount of debris, labor costs |
